2. Importance of Office Automation :

  1. Increased Efficiency: Automation eliminates manual, time-consuming tasks, allowing employees to focus on more strategic and value-added activities. Streamlining processes reduces the turnaround time for tasks, enhancing overall operational efficiency.

  2. Enhanced Productivity: Automated systems enable faster task execution, resulting in increased productivity across departments. Employees can accomplish more in less time, leading to higher output and improved organizational performance.

  3. Improved Accuracy: Automation minimizes the risk of human errors associated with manual data entry and processing. Increased accuracy in tasks such as data management and financial transactions contributes to more reliable decision-making.

  4. Cost Savings: Automation reduces the need for manual labor in repetitive tasks, resulting in cost savings over time. Improved efficiency and resource optimization contribute to a more cost-effective organizational structure.

3. Key Components:

  1. Document Management: Utilizing word processing, spreadsheet, and presentation software for efficient document creation, editing, and sharing.

  2. Communication Systems: Integrating email systems and collaboration tools to facilitate seamless communication among faculty, staff, and students.

  3. Data Entry and Processing: Implementing automation for data entry tasks to reduce manual efforts and minimize errors.

  4. Workflow Automation: Designing and implementing automated workflows to streamline processes related to admissions, registrations, and academic evaluations.

  5. Calendar and Scheduling: Employing automated calendar systems for scheduling classes, exams, and faculty meetings.

4. Skills and Tools for Office Automation:

  1. Microsoft Office Suite: Proficiency in tools like Microsoft Word, Excel, and PowerPoint for document creation, data analysis, and presentation.

  2. Workflow Automation Tools: Utilization of workflow automation tools like Zapier, Microsoft Power Automate, or similar platforms to streamline and automate processes.

  3. Version Control Systems: Knowledge of version control systems (e.g., Git) for managing changes to scripts, automation configurations, and collaborative development.

  4. Database Management Systems: Familiarity with database management systems (e.g., MySQL, Microsoft SQL Server) for effective data storage and retrieval.

  5. Collaboration Platforms: Use of collaboration tools such as Microsoft Teams, Slack, or others to facilitate communication and teamwork in automated environments.

  6. Scripting and Coding Environments: Proficiency in scripting and coding environments, such as Visual Studio Code or Jupyter Notebooks, for creating and editing automation scripts.

  7. Virtualization and Containerization: Understanding of virtualization technologies (e.g., VMware) and containerization platforms (e.g., Docker) for efficient deployment of automated solutions.

  8. Security Tools: Awareness and utilization of security tools for monitoring and securing automated systems.
